I do not understand the question as it applies to ZAP. However, if you want to know the UIC to specify in ZAP to exclude a user, you must get into the UAF and show the individual user to see the numeric uic code. ScanUAF is not a component of ZAP, so I will not be able to give you any better detail than that. However, it is possible to translate the identifier for any user from DCL using the F$IDENTIFIER lexical function. Keith Maconi |
